WebMay 31, 2012 · CMSC 2012: Procedure Developed to Quickly Eliminate Teriflunomide from the Plasma. May 31, 2012. Katherine Hasal, MS. Cholestyramine and activated charcoal can be used to virtually eliminate the long half-life oral investigational multiple sclerosis drug, teriflunomide, from the plasma in 11 days. WebMonitor ALT levels at least monthly for 6 months after starting AUBAGIO. If drug-induced liver injury is suspected, discontinue AUBAGIO and start an accelerated elimination procedure with cholestyramine or activated charcoal. AUBAGIO is contraindicated in patients with severe hepatic impairment.
